Transcontinental Realty Investors Inc is a fully integrated externally managed real estate company. It operates in two business segments: the acquisition, development, ownership and management of multifamily properties; and the acquisition, development, ownership and management of commercial properties; which are office properties. The services for its commercial segment include rental of office space and other tenant services, including parking and storage space rental. The services for its multifamily segment include rental of apartments and other tenant services, including parking and storage space rental. the company derives maximum revenue from Multifamily Segment.
Nuveen New York Quality Municipal Income Fund is a diversified closed-end management investment company. The Fund seeks to provide current income exempt from regular federal, New York State and New York City income taxes, and from the federal alternative minimum tax for individuals, while enhancing portfolio value relative to the municipal bond market by investing in tax-exempt municipal bonds considered underrated, undervalued, or from undervalued municipal market sectors. It may invest in municipal securities such as lease obligations and certificates of participation, which provide an undivided interest in pools of municipal leases or installment purchase agreements.
